Underground Storage Tanks in Fresno County, CA — 371 facilities, 890 leak records
What the EPA UST Finder snapshot (2018–2021 state data) shows for Fresno County, population 989,303.
Fresno County has 371 registered underground storage tank facilities in the national snapshot — gas stations, fleet yards, and other regulated fuel sites — holding 1,039 tanks in service and 0 tanks that have been closed or removed. Over the life of the program, 890 fuel releases were reported here; 847 (95% of records) were investigated and closed with No Further Action, and 43 of those cleanup cases were still open when the snapshot was compiled.
That works out to 10.5 tanks in service per 10,000 residents, above the California average of 9.5 per 10,000. Countywide numbers are context, not a verdict on any parcel — tank risk is hyper-local, falling off within a few hundred feet.
